Description

Technical Field

[0001] This application relates to the technical field of copper tube processing, and in particular to a device for detecting defective and faulty copper tubes in air conditioning systems. Background Technology

[0002] Copper pipes are commonly used in the air conditioning industry to produce refrigeration piping. During the production process, copper pipes are usually supplied in rolls, with a single roll weighing hundreds of kilograms and being quite long. Because copper pipe material itself may have defects, such as holes or dents, eddy current testing and other inspection methods are typically used in production to identify defective sections of copper pipe (referred to in the industry as "black pipes"). These defective sections are then marked, for example, by using inkjet marking to mark the locations on the copper pipe, making the surface of the black pipe area appear black.

[0003] In related technologies, the subsequent processing of copper pipes requires cutting the coiled pipes into standard pieces of fixed lengths before inserting them into insulation pipes to assemble products such as connecting pipes for indoor and outdoor units. In traditional processing, manual identification of the black pipe areas marked with flaw detection is crucial. If this is not detected in time, defective pipe sections may be automatically inserted into the insulation pipe, leading to a risk of refrigerant leakage and consequently affecting product quality. Summary of the Invention

[0004] To improve the accuracy and stability of defective pipe segment identification, this application provides a device for detecting faulty and defective air conditioning copper pipes, which improves the accuracy and stability of defective pipe segment identification and reduces refrigerant leakage.

[0005] The technical solution of the air conditioning copper pipe defect detection device provided in this application is as follows: A device for detecting defective and faulty copper pipes in air conditioners includes a workbench. The workbench is equipped with a feeding mechanism for inputting and feeding copper pipes, a straightening mechanism for straightening the copper pipes, and a conveying mechanism for driving the copper pipes to move. The straightening mechanism is located between the feeding mechanism and the conveying mechanism. The workbench also includes a detection mechanism for detecting the black pipe area of ​​the copper pipe, located between the straightening mechanism and the conveying mechanism. The detection mechanism includes a fixed frame and a photoelectric sensor, with the photoelectric sensor positioned on the fixed frame and facing the direction of movement of the copper pipe.

[0006] By adopting the above technical solution, the copper tube first passes through the feeding mechanism, straightening mechanism, detection mechanism, and conveying mechanism in sequence. Then, the conveying mechanism is activated, and the copper tube moves continuously under the drive of the conveying mechanism. The straightening mechanism adjusts the curved parts of the copper tube to improve its straightness, making it easier for the photoelectric sensor to detect. When the photoelectric sensor identifies the black tube area on the copper tube, the defective tube section is cut off manually. Then, the conveying mechanism is activated again to drive the copper tube to move. Throughout the process, the photoelectric sensor automatically identifies the defective tube section of the copper tube, which effectively improves the accuracy and stability of defective tube section identification, thereby helping to reduce the occurrence of refrigerant leakage.

[0007] Optionally, multiple photoelectric sensors are configured, and a limiting cylinder is provided on the worktable. The limiting cylinder is located between the multiple photoelectric sensors, and the copper tube passes through the limiting cylinder and is slidably connected to the limiting cylinder.

[0008] By adopting the above technical solution, multiple photoelectric sensors can detect the copper tube from different angles, improving the recognition accuracy and comprehensiveness of the black tube area. The limiting cylinder can constrain the movement trajectory of the copper tube, reducing deviation or shaking during movement, ensuring that the copper tube is within the detection range of multiple photoelectric sensors, effectively improving the accuracy of photoelectric sensors in detecting defective pipe sections.

[0009] Optionally, the feeding mechanism includes a support rod and a first pulley. The support rod is fixed to the worktable, passes through the first pulley, and is rotatably connected to the first pulley. The outer circumferential surface of the first pulley is slidably connected to the copper tube.

[0010] By adopting the above technical solution, when the copper tube slides in contact with the outer circumferential surface of the first pulley, the first pulley can rotate synchronously with the movement of the copper tube, converting the sliding friction of the copper tube into rolling friction, reducing the friction between the two, reducing the wear on the surface of the copper tube caused by friction, and protecting the appearance quality of the copper tube.

[0011] Optionally, the straightening mechanism includes a vertical straightening component, which includes a first base and a first straightening wheel. The first base is vertically arranged with respect to the worktable, and the first straightening wheel is rotatably connected to the first base. Multiple first straightening wheels are provided, and the multiple first straightening wheels are located between the photoelectric sensor and the upright plate. Adjacent first straightening wheels are located on both sides of the copper tube.

[0012] By adopting the above technical solution, multiple first straightening wheels can apply force to the copper tube from the top and bottom (vertical direction). When the copper tube passes through the gap between adjacent first straightening wheels, the first straightening wheels on both sides will straighten the vertically bent part of the copper tube, improving the straightness of the copper tube in the vertical direction, which facilitates the detection of the copper tube by the photoelectric sensor.

[0013] Optionally, the straightening mechanism further includes a horizontal straightening component, which includes a second base and a second straightening wheel. The second base is arranged parallel to the worktable, and the second straightening wheel is rotatably connected to the second base. Multiple second straightening wheels are provided, and the second straightening wheel is located between the photoelectric sensor and the first straightening wheel. Adjacent second straightening wheels are located on both sides of the copper tube.

[0014] By adopting the above technical solution, when the copper tube passes through the gap between adjacent second straightening rollers, the second straightening rollers on both sides will specifically correct any horizontal bends in the copper tube. Through rolling friction, the copper tube is propelled forward while the horizontally bent parts are gradually straightened. In conjunction with the vertical straightening component, this achieves all-around straightening of the copper tube in both vertical and horizontal directions, improving the overall straightness of the copper tube and ensuring that it maintains a stable straight state during subsequent testing.

[0015] Optionally, multiple first straightening wheels are arranged in an alternating manner, and multiple second straightening wheels are arranged in an alternating manner.

[0016] By adopting the above technical solution, the staggered arrangement of the first straightening wheel or the second straightening wheel can reduce the excessively concentrated pressure applied to the same cross section of the copper tube, so that the force application points of the first straightening wheel or the second straightening wheel are distributed along the length of the copper tube, protecting the surface of the copper tube from extrusion damage, and further improving the stability of the straightening accuracy of the copper tube.

[0017] Optionally, the conveying mechanism includes a driving component and multiple rotating plates. The driving component drives the rotating plates to rotate. The rotating plates are rotatably connected to the worktable. The rotating plates are located on the side of the photoelectric sensor away from the second straightening wheel. The multiple rotating plates are located on both sides of the copper tube and abut against the copper tube.

[0018] By adopting the above technical solution, the rotating plate comes into contact with the surface of the copper tube. When the driving component drives the rotating plate to rotate, the rotating plates on both sides drive the copper tube to move forward through friction, which makes it easier to control the movement and pause of the copper tube and effectively improves the stability of copper tube transmission.

[0019] Optionally, the outer circumferential surface of the rotating plate is provided with a groove adapted to the diameter of the copper tube, and the copper tube passes through the groove and is slidably connected to the rotating plate.

[0020] By adopting the above technical solution, when the copper tube passes through the groove, the inner wall of the groove can constrain the copper tube, effectively reducing displacement and slippage of the copper tube, and further improving the guiding accuracy of the copper tube transmission.

[0024] The following is in conjunction with the appendix Figure 1-2 This application will be described in further detail.

[0025] This application discloses a device for detecting faulty and defective copper pipes in air conditioners, referring to... Figure 1The system includes a workbench 1, on which a copper tube feeding mechanism 2, a straightening mechanism 3, a detection mechanism 5, and a conveying mechanism 4 are sequentially arranged. The feeding mechanism 2 is responsible for feeding the copper tubes, the straightening mechanism 3 straightens the copper tubes, the detection mechanism 5 detects the black tube area of ​​the copper tube, and the conveying mechanism 4 drives the copper tube to move on the workbench 1. The detection mechanism 5 includes a photoelectric sensor 52 and a mounting bracket 51. The mounting bracket 51 is vertically fixed to the top of the workbench 1 by bolts, and the photoelectric sensor 52 is fixed to the top of the mounting bracket 51, facing the direction of copper tube movement. In this embodiment, two photoelectric sensors 52 are used. The two photoelectric sensors 52 are arranged opposite each other, facilitating detection of the copper tube from different angles or positions. When the photoelectric sensor 52 detects a black tube, the conveying mechanism 4 stops working, causing the copper tube to stop moving. The defective section is then manually removed before the system restarts. By continuously detecting defective sections of the copper tube through the photoelectric sensor 52, manual intervention is reduced, effectively improving the accuracy and stability of defective section identification and helping to reduce refrigerant leakage.

[0026] The black tube area is marked black, which differs from the color and reflective properties of normal tube sections (such as copper surfaces). The photoelectric sensor 52 identifies the black tube area by detecting changes in the reflection parameters.

[0027] Reference Figure 1 The workbench 1 is fixed with a support column 8 by bolts. The support column 8 is perpendicular to the workbench 1. A limiting cylinder 6 is vertically inserted through the support column 8. The limiting cylinder 6 is located between two photoelectric sensors 52. A copper tube passes through the limiting cylinder 6 and is slidably connected to it. The limiting cylinder 6 provides limiting and support for the copper tube, reducing the deviation caused by the copper tube sagging due to its own weight. This ensures that the copper tube corresponds to the sensing position of the photoelectric sensor 52 when it passes through it, improving the accuracy of the detection by the photoelectric sensor 52.

[0028] Reference Figure 2 The feeding mechanism 2 includes two support rods 21 and two first pulleys 22. The support rods 21 are parallel to the width direction of the worktable 1, and each support rod 21 passes through the first pulley 22 and is rotatably connected to it. Two connecting plates 9 are vertically fixed to the worktable 1 by bolts. The two ends of the support rods 21 are fixed to the two connecting plates 9 respectively. The two support rods 21 are parallel to each other on the connecting plates 9, and the two first pulleys 22 are located on the same vertical line on the support rods 21. When the copper tube slides with the first pulleys 22, the rolling friction between them reduces the resistance of the copper tube conveying and reduces scratches and deformation of the copper tube. The gap formed between the two first pulleys 22 can accommodate the copper tube through, which can limit and guide the copper tube, reduce the copper tube from falling off, and facilitate the copper tube to enter the next working process.

[0029] Reference Figure 1 and Figure 2 A vertical plate 10 is bolted to the workbench 1. The vertical plate 10 is perpendicular to the workbench 1 and is located between the first pulley 22 and the straightening mechanism 3. The vertical plate 10 has a through hole 11 for the copper tube to pass through. During the process of the copper tube entering the straightening mechanism 3 through the first pulley 22, the vertical plate 10 supports the copper tube, reducing the deviation and shaking of the copper tube due to its own weight, and improving the stability of the copper tube during transportation. The through hole 11 has a restraining effect on the copper tube, reducing accidental collisions between the copper tube and other components, and protecting the integrity of the copper tube.

[0030] Reference Figure 1 and Figure 2 The straightening mechanism 3 includes a vertical straightening component 31, which comprises a first base 311 and multiple first straightening wheels 312. The first base 311 is vertically fixed on the workbench 1, and the multiple first straightening wheels 312 are rotatably connected to the side wall of the first base 311. The rotation axis of the first straightening wheels 312 is perpendicular to the first base 311. The multiple first straightening wheels 312 are staggered on the first base 311 to form two rows, with adjacent first straightening wheels 312 located on both sides of the copper tube. When the copper tube passes between multiple pairs of adjacent first straightening wheels 312, the multiple first straightening wheels 312 compress the upper and lower surfaces of the copper tube, which can reduce the bending deformation of the copper tube, improve the straightness of the copper tube in the vertical direction, and facilitate subsequent inspection.

[0031] Reference Figure 1 and Figure 2 The straightening mechanism 3 also includes a horizontal straightening component 32, which includes a second base 321 and multiple straightening wheels 322. The second base 321 is horizontally fixed to the worktable 1, and multiple straightening rods 12 are vertically fixed to the second base 321 by bolts. The second straightening wheels 322 are rotatably connected to the straightening rods 12. The second straightening wheels 322 are located between the photoelectric sensor 52 and the first straightening wheel 312. The multiple second straightening wheels 322 are staggered on the second base 321 to form two rows, with adjacent second straightening wheels 322 located on both sides of the copper tube. When the copper tube passes the second straightening wheels 322, the second straightening wheels 322 on both sides will squeeze the horizontal sides of the copper tube, so that the copper tube remains straight in the horizontal dimension. The second straightening wheels 322 and the first straightening wheels 312 cooperate to straighten the copper tube in all directions, improve the overall straightness of the copper tube, and reduce the impact of bending on the detection accuracy of the photoelectric sensor 52.

[0032] Reference Figure 1 and Figure 2The conveying mechanism 4 includes a drive component 41 and a rotating plate 42. In this embodiment, the drive component 41 is a motor. A drive box 13 is fixed to the worktable 1 by bolts, and the drive box 13 is perpendicular to the worktable 1. In this embodiment, there are two rotating plates 42, which are located on the same vertical line on the drive box 13. The rotating plates 42 are rotatably connected to the side of the drive box 13 closest to the copper tube. The outer circumferential surface of each of the two rotating plates 42 is provided with a groove 7 that matches the radius of the copper tube. The groove 7 between the two rotating plates 42 forms an area to accommodate the diameter of the copper tube, reducing the deviation and slippage of the copper tube during the conveying process. The motor is located inside the drive box 13, and the output shaft of the motor is connected to the rotating plate 42. When the motor is started, the motor drives the output shaft to rotate, thereby driving the rotating plate 42 to rotate synchronously. When the motor drives the rotating plate 42 to rotate, the inner wall of the groove 7 moves the copper tube through friction, reducing indentations on the surface of the copper tube and making it easier to control the conveying speed of the copper tube, which is beneficial to the detection of the photoelectric sensor 52. When the photoelectric sensor 52 detects the black tube area, the rotating plate 42 is stopped by the motor, and then the defective tube section is cut off by the staff, which improves the stability of defective tube section identification.

[0033] The implementation principle of the air conditioning copper pipe defect detection device disclosed in this application is as follows: First, the copper pipe is manually fed through two first pulleys 22, and then sequentially passed through the gaps between multiple sets of adjacent first straightening rollers 312 and the gaps between multiple sets of adjacent second straightening rollers 322 to straighten the copper pipe in all directions. Then, it passes through the grooves 7 of the limiting cylinder 6 and the rotating plate 42, so that multiple photoelectric sensors 52 are facing the copper pipe. The motor is started, and the motor drives the rotating plate 42 to rotate. The grooves 7 drive the copper pipe to move through friction. When the photoelectric sensor 52 detects the black pipe area, the motor stops working, so that the rotating plate 42 stops rotating, that is, the copper pipe stops moving. Then, the black pipe area is manually cut off, and the motor is started again to drive the rotating plate 42 to rotate. This cycle is repeated multiple times to realize the continuous detection and control of defective pipe sections, effectively improving the accuracy and stability of defective pipe section identification, and helping to reduce the occurrence of refrigerant leakage.
